Achieve Dreamy Aesthetics with the Tiffen Warm Soft/FX 2 Filter
The Tiffen 4 x 5.65" Warm Soft/FX 2 Filter is designed to diffuse strong light, creating a soft, glowing effect without sacrificing overall detail. Ideal for enhancing skin tones and reducing harsh blues, this filter adds warmth and an ethereal quality to your images.
Specifications:
- Brand: Tiffen
- Filter Size: 4 x 5.65" / 101.6 x 143.5mm
- Type: Warm Soft/FX 2 Filter
- Effect: Diffuses light, creates a soft glow, adds warmth
- Technology: ColorCore technology for precision and durability
- Warming Effect: Reduces blue sensitivity and improves skin tones
